Stewart D’Arrietta
5 questions
Stewart D’Arrietta has spent nine months crafting this tribute to the mighty Tom Waits with a residency in Manhattan. Here in Edinburgh, he’s turning on the gruff charms once more
5 words to describe your show?
Electrifying, Brechtacular, intoxicating, powerful and passionate.
4 things that would be on your dream rider?
Bottle of Penfolds Grange, cash bonus, a funny cigarette from Amsterdam and permission to smoke backstage.
3 things you’d like to get out of your visit to Edinburgh?
A London season, an invite back next year and appreciative and insightful reviews.
2 influences on your music that you’d rather not admit to?
The Ray Conniff Singers and The Troggs.
1 rumour you’d like to start about yourself?
This is the closest you’ll get to hearing Tom Waits live.
